How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Melrose?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
Melrose Studio Apartments | $2,548 | $1,550 | $4,395 |
| Melrose 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,991 | $1,800 | $10,000+ |
| Melrose 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,291 | $2,395 | $10,000+ |
| Melrose 3 Bedroom Apartments | $7,086 | $4,595 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Studio Melrose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Melrose with Studio?
Currently the most affordable Studio in Melrose is at 942 N Sweetzer Ave listed at $1,550.
How much is the average rent for a Studio Melrose Apartment?
The average rent for a Studio Apartment in Melrose is $2,548.
What is the largest available Studio Melrose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Melrose is a 610 square feet unit starting from $1,879 at Villa Esther.
